MY THOUGHTS


Last one to Die is book two in the  Detective Nikki Cassidy and is wrrtten by Dana Perry. I have been really been enjoying this series. This book we see FBI agent Nikki discovering a 14 year old murdered and she is brought back to when her sister was murdered, and how that case is still unsolved. 

Once she starts to dig into the case there are some things that pop up that surprises Nikki. Jessica was very unhappy at home. She took off a few days before her murder. The interesting piece is the killer emails Nikki. The killer taunts her. "There are more victims, Nikki. Can you stop me?" 


Oh, I was drawn in within the first few pages. I absolutely loved the first book and the second was a home run. Fast paced, full of twists and turns we are deep into the head of Nikki. Haunted by her sisters murder - and the fact that it is unsolved. Could this case be linked?

My Thoughts


The Wartime Vet is written by Ellie Curzon. This is part of the A Village at War series. This is a mystery/suspense story that is set in World War II era. 


Laura has worked hard to become a vet. She’s  not afraid to serve her country in the village of Bramble Heath. She enjoys being a livestock vet. She finds that is proving to be a challenge while bombs are whizzing by.  Laura is pleading for help and finally Commander Alastair Seaton is sent. 


He’s quiet. But they need to figure out who is behind attacking the various farms. While the village is in turmoil, they need to rely on each other and not attacking others.

My Thoughts

The Nowhere Girls is book one in the Nikki Cassidy series that is written by Dana Kelly. This book is a captivating crime thriller, We are introduced to Nikki - who works in the FBI. Her sister was kidnapped and murdered and the person responsible for it wants to talk to her. However, while she is there, another body shows up. Could the cases be related? 


Suddenly the killer takes back his confession. The FBI digs in deep and tries to sort everything out. Nikki has had to work through some things since she blames herself for her sister’s kidnapping and murder. This book is full of twists and turns. I really enjoyed getting to know Nikki. Her character is well developed and I am excited to continue to read more of her story. The book is well written and is a perfect crime thriller for those who like to figure out whodunit.
